Ingredients
Dry Ingredients
- 2 ½ cups old fashioned rolled oats
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on cinnamon
- ½ teaspoon kosher salt
Wet Ingredients
- 2 large eggs
- ¾ cup milk
- ½ cup cream, plus more for drizzling
- ½ cup applesauce
- ¼ cup honey
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
Fruit and Toppings
- 1 ½ cups chopped strawberries
- Sliced almonds, for topping
Instructions
- Preheat and Prepare Muffin Tin: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Spray a 12-cup muffin tin thoroughly with nonstick baking spray to prevent sticking.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a small bowl, whisk together the rolled oats, baking powder, cinnamon, and kosher salt until evenly combined.
- Combine Wet 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, cream, applesauce, and honey until smooth. Then stir in the vanilla extract for added flavor.
- Mix Batter: Pour the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ients and gently stir until just combined to avoid overmixing. Fold in the chopped strawberries evenly throughout the mixture.
- Divide and Bake: Spoon the oatmeal mixture evenly into the prepared muffin tin, filling each cup nearly full. Bake in the preheated oven for about 25 minutes, or until the oatmeal cups are set and golden brown on top.
- Serve: Remove from oven and allow to cool slightly. Serve warm or at room temperature with a drizzle of cream and a sprinkle of sliced almonds. Optionally, add extra honey, Greek yogurt, or nut butter as toppings for added richness and texture.
Notes
- You can substitute the rolled oats for gluten-free oats to make this recipe gluten-free.
- Feel free to swap the strawberries for other berries like blueberries or raspberries depending on season and preference.
- These oatmeal cups store well and can be refrigerated for up to 5 days or frozen for up to 3 months.
- Reheat in the microwave for about 30 seconds before serving for a warm breakfast treat.
- For a vegan version, replace eggs with a flax or chia egg and use plant-based milk and cream alternatives.
